Handover: SDK parity, Quillbird project

Hey — passing the torch on keeping the Quillbird Kotlin and Swift SDKs in parity. The retry logic and offline queue now match; pagination helpers still differ (Swift lags one release). Parity checklist lives in the repo wiki, and the contract tests catch most drift, so run them before every release cut. One gotcha: the Swift keychain wrapper sometimes locks itself after a failed test run. If that happens, unlock it with the recovery passphrase below.

strongbox words: oliael-gilax-lamael

Migration notes for future maintainers: we are moving the legacy cron jobs on box-7 into the Orbitflow workflow engine. Each job becomes a DAG with explicit retries, timeouts, and alerting; the old crontab entries stay commented out for one release as a fallback. Orbitflow's admin account is deliberately offline-only. To unseal it for migrations, use the recovery passphrase stated directly below.

unlock words, bawef-kahap: sorax-sorir-quenys-aldok

## Runbook: FD leak hunt — Garnet relay

Symptom: Garnet relay hits its descriptor ceiling roughly every 36 hours, then refuses new connections. Suspected leak in the upstream pooling layer after the Thornholt patch.

Procedure: snapshot open descriptors, diff against baseline hourly, flag sockets older than the pool TTL. Do not raise the ulimit; that masks the leak. Relevant limits and pool settings for the affected service follow.

config for tagaf-bawif:
[norok]
host = norok.ordinworks.local
user = norok_svc
database = norok_prod

**Handover: canary gating — Pellam → reviewer**

Canary gating for the Orvane checkout service now blocks promotion on p99 latency and error-rate deltas, not raw counts. Rollback fires automatically after two consecutive failed windows. Don't approve changes that loosen the latency threshold without a load test attached. Current gating values are listed below for review.

deployment values, yahog-baduf:
OLIWYN_HOST=oliwyn.lumiclabs.internal
OLIWYN_PORT=9200